Thunderstorms have brought flash flooding to Exeter's streets and homes.
A number of roads were under several feet of water last night, including Longbrook Street, Magdalen Street, Russell Street, Wonford Road and Dryden Road. Devon and Somerset Fire and rescue service went to fifty five flooding problems across the city.
